BENEFITS OF SEEDS

BENEFITS OF SEEDS

Vegetable seeds are the reproductive material of plants that produce edible vegetables. These seeds are the starting point for growing a wide variety of vegetables in a home garden or on a farm. They come in many different sizes, shapes, and colors, and each type of seed has unique requirements for germination and growth. Some common types of vegetable seeds include tomatoes, peppers, cucumbers, lettuce, carrots, beans, and many more. Vegetable seeds can be purchased from a variety of sources, including local nurseries, garden centers, and online retailers. When choosing vegetable seeds, it's important to consider factors like your local climate, soil type, and available sunlight, as well as the specific needs of the plants you wish to grow.
